Two saints killed in Maharashtra's Nanded | Special bulletin
Saint Shivacharya and his sevadar Bhagwan Shinde were murdered in Maharashtra's Nanded. The two saints were murdered inside an ashram where their throats were slit. The incident has taken place within one and a half months of Palghar lynching in which two sadhus and their drivers were killed by a mob. Police have reached the site and have launched an investigation. Meanwhile, the BJP has slammed the Uddhav Thackeray government over the death of sadhus.
